Dime Box is a small community, so there are no dedicated Volkswagen dealerships or specialists within the town itself. For specialized VW service, owners typically travel to nearby cities like Giddings, Caldwell, or Bryan/College Station, where you can find independent shops with European car expertise or dealerships for complex electrical and DSG transmission work.
The rough, unpaved county roads and long highway commutes common in the area can lead to premature wear on Volkswagen suspension components like control arms and bushings. Additionally, the Central Texas heat and dust can strain cooling systems and clog cabin air filters, making regular checks important for local drivers.
Given the limited local options, seek recommendations from other VW owners in Lee or Burleson Counties or check online reviews for shops in Giddings and Caldwell. A trustworthy shop will have experience with VW's specific diagnostic tools (VCDS) and use quality OEM or certified parts, which is crucial for these vehicles.
Seek immediate service for any dashboard warning lights, especially the check engine light or the red oil pressure warning, as ignoring them can lead to costly damage, particularly during long drives on remote roads like TX-21. Unusual DSG transmission behavior or coolant loss in the heat also requires prompt attention.
The intense summer heat accelerates battery failure and stresses the air conditioning system, making annual AC checks vital. Furthermore, high temperatures can cause Volkswagen's plastic cooling system components and turbocharger seals to become brittle and fail sooner, so proactive cooling system maintenance is recommended.
